Iconic Sorrento venue set for summer reopening

The multi-million-dollar redevelopment will unveil 13 food and beverage outlets, and a collection of unique events spaces.

The Continental Sorrento’s multi-million-dollar redevelopment is on track for its summer opening, which will unveil 13 highly anticipated food and beverage outlets, as well as a collection of unique events spaces.

Located on Ocean Beach Road in the idyllic coastal town of Sorrento on the Mornington Peninsula, the 145-year-old heritage listed building has been painstakingly restored and is set to open progressively from December.

Helmed by celebrated chef-restaurateur Scott Pickett and renowned publican Craig Shearer, the hotel’s food and beverage offerings will include a public bar, beer garden, conservatory, pool-side bar, late-night venue, 24-hour in-room dining, a sunset roof deck open for private bookings, and signature restaurant Audrey’s—named after Pickett’s grandmother who inspired him to cook.

With a dedicated events level, ‘The Conti’ precinct will also feature a collection of event spaces to host every type of function—from conferences and executive retreats to intimate dining, product launches, gala awards, private celebration sunset soirees, roof deck cocktails, and virtual and hybrid events.

The Continental Sorrento events sales director Cathy Ashton says The Continental Sorrento is the destination for your next event.

“The catering outlets within the venue are what really sets us apart along with an unrivalled curation of the best food, beverage, service and entertainment,” Ashton said.

With a multitude of spaces available—including a Beer Garden with a glass ceiling, a fine dining restaurant, open air laneways and a sophisticated late night cocktail spot—we’re confident we’ll deliver an exceptional event.”

The events level spaces include the building’s original iconic Grand Ballroom which has been restored to its former glory and can host up to 130 cocktails style and 90 banquet style; Halcyon Hall, accommodating up to 200 theatre style and 140 banquet style; The Gallery, which is ideal for breakout sessions, boardroom style meetings and intimate dining experiences for up to 70 people; and the Sunset Roof Deck for an event with unbeatable views of Port Phillip Bay.
